What Is Botox?

Botox Cosmetic is an FDA-approved neurotoxin derived from botulinum toxin type A. It works by temporarily blocking nerve signals to targeted facial muscles, reducing muscle contractions that cause dynamic wrinkles. Botox Cosmetic is FDA-approved for moderate to severe glabellar lines (frown lines between the brows), crow’s feet, and forehead lines in adults. Botox injections are administered in-office, typically in under 30 minutes, with no anesthesia required for most patients. Results generally appear within 3 to 7 days, with full effect visible by two weeks. Most patients find that Botox typically lasts 3 to 4 months, though individual results may vary. As one of the most studied cosmetic injectables available, Botox has a well-documented safety profile when performed by experienced providers.

What Is Dysport?

Dysport is also an FDA-approved botulinum toxin type A treatment, approved specifically for moderate to severe glabellar lines in adults. Like Botox, Dysport works by temporarily blocking nerve signals to specific muscles, softening the appearance of dynamic wrinkles that form from repeated facial expressions. Dysport injections are similarly administered in-office with minimal preparation. One notable characteristic of Dysport is its tendency to diffuse slightly more broadly from the injection site, which may make it well-suited for treating broader areas. Many patients notice Dysport results appearing within 2 to 3 days. Duration is comparable to Botox, typically lasting 3 to 4 months, with individual variation. Dysport has been used in cosmetic and medical applications internationally for years and carries an established safety profile in the U.S. market.

Key Differences Between Botox and Dysport

Formulation and Botulinum Toxin Type

Both Botox and Dysport are derived from botulinum toxin type A, but they are not identical formulations. The proteins surrounding the active toxin molecule differ between the two, which influences how each behaves once injected. Botox uses a larger protein complex, while Dysport’s formulation is slightly smaller, contributing to differences in how each spreads within the treated area.

These formulation differences are clinically relevant. Botox tends to stay closer to the injection site, supporting precise targeting of specific muscles. Dysport’s tendency toward broader diffusion may be advantageous when treating broader areas, but requires careful technique to avoid affecting unintended muscles. Both require an experienced injector who understands facial anatomy to achieve natural-looking results.

Botox Units vs. Dysport Units

One of the most common sources of confusion when comparing Dysport and Botox is unit dosing. Botox units and Dysport units are not interchangeable; Dysport units are measured differently, and a higher number of Dysport units does not mean a stronger or larger dose. The conversion ratio is approximately 2.5 to 3 Dysport units per 1 Botox unit, depending on the treatment area and provider assessment.

When reviewing treatment estimates, Dysport and Botox units should always be discussed in context. Many patients initially assume more units means more product or higher cost, but this is a function of how each product is measured, not a reflection of treatment intensity. Your provider will translate dosing into a treatment plan designed around your goals and facial structure, not raw unit counts.

Treatment Areas and Targeted Facial Muscles

Both Botox and Dysport are FDA-approved for treating glabellar lines, the vertical lines between the brows that develop from frowning and squinting. In practice, both are also used by experienced providers to address crow’s feet, forehead lines, and other areas where muscle contractions contribute to facial wrinkles.

Botox’s more localized action makes it a strong choice for areas where precise targeting of specific muscles is a priority, such as the delicate muscles around the eyes when treating crow’s feet. Dysport’s slightly broader diffusion may offer advantages when treating larger surface areas, such as the forehead, where covering more ground with fewer injections can be a benefit. Your provider will assess your facial anatomy and treatment goals to determine which product best suits each targeted treatment area.

Onset Time

One practical difference between Dysport and Botox is how quickly results appear. Dysport is generally associated with a faster onset; many patients notice softening of glabellar lines and forehead lines within 2 to 3 days. Botox injections typically show initial results within 3 to 7 days, with full results developing over two weeks.

For patients with an upcoming event or a preference for seeing results sooner, Dysport’s quicker onset may be appealing. For patients who appreciate a more gradual transition or are treating an area where subtle, incremental change is preferred, Botox’s slightly slower onset is not a drawback. Both timelines are within a range that most patients find acceptable, and individual results may vary.

Duration of Results

When comparing how long Dysport and Botox last, the difference is modest. Both treatments typically maintain their effect for 3 to 4 months, with some patients experiencing results that extend slightly longer or shorter based on individual metabolism, muscle strength, treatment area, and lifestyle factors.

Some patients report that Dysport treatments last slightly longer in certain treatment areas, though clinical evidence does not consistently support one as definitively longer-lasting than the other. Regular treatments are generally needed to maintain results for both options. Your provider will help you build a maintenance schedule that works with your routine and goals.

Side Effects and Downtime

Both Botox and Dysport share a similar side effect profile, consistent with botulinum toxin injections in general. Common effects at the injection site include temporary redness, swelling, bruising, and tenderness. These are typically mild and resolve within a few days. Most patients return to daily activities immediately following treatment, though strenuous activity is often discouraged for 24 hours.

Rarer side effects with either treatment may include headache or, in cases of unintended muscle involvement, temporary drooping eyelids or brow heaviness. As with any injectable treatment, the risk of side effects is reduced when treatment is performed by a qualified, experienced provider who understands facial anatomy. Your provider will review the complete side effect profile for both options during your consultation, along with your medical history, to ensure the right approach for your situation.

What Is Abdominoplasty and What Can It Achieve?

Abdominoplasty is a cosmetic surgery procedure that addresses changes to the abdomen that diet and exercise alone cannot resolve. The procedure removes excess skin and fat, repairs weakened or separated abdominal muscles, and repositions the belly button to create a smoother, more toned abdomen. For many patients, it’s not about losing weight; it’s about restoring a contoured abdomen after changes that have already occurred.

Many patients pursue a tummy tuck after pregnancy, significant weight loss, or natural aging has left the lower abdomen with loose skin and muscle separation that physical activity simply won’t correct. Understanding what the procedure is designed to achieve, and what it isn’t, helps set realistic expectations from the start. Abdominoplasty is not a weight loss procedure. It’s a body contouring surgery intended for patients who are already close to their target weight but are dealing with stubborn skin and fat that remain despite a healthy lifestyle.

Key Factors That Make a Good Candidate for a Tummy Tuck

Stable Weight and Healthy BMI

One of the most important markers of an ideal candidate is stable weight. Most plastic surgeons recommend that tummy tuck candidates be at or near their ideal weight before pursuing surgery. Significant weight fluctuations after the procedure can compromise results, stretch the abdominal skin again, and potentially require revision. If you’re still working toward your weight loss goals, reaching a stable weight first will help you achieve and maintain optimal results.

Excess Skin and Loose Skin That Won’t Respond to Exercise

Tummy tuck surgery is especially well-suited for patients who have excess skin in the abdominal area that resists improvement through exercise and diet. This commonly occurs after pregnancy, following significant weight loss, or simply as a result of aging and skin laxity. Loose skin in the lower abdomen, sometimes called a “skin apron,” is one of the clearest indicators that a surgical approach may be appropriate where non-surgical options would fall short.

Muscle Separation (Diastasis Recti)

Pregnancy and significant weight changes can cause diastasis recti, a condition where the abdominal muscles separate along the midline. This separation can cause a visible bulge and a lack of core strength that no amount of targeted exercise will fully correct. Abdominoplasty includes muscle repair as part of the procedure, addressing the underlying structure, not just the skin and fat on the surface. For patients with diastasis recti, a full tummy tuck may offer functional benefits alongside cosmetic improvement.

Good Overall Health and Realistic Expectations

Being physically healthy and in good overall health is essential before considering any elective surgery. Your plastic surgeon will review your medical history and any health conditions that could affect surgical safety or the recovery process. Beyond physical well-being, realistic expectations play an equally important role. A tummy tuck can help you achieve a flatter abdomen and a more contoured abdomen — but results vary by individual, and understanding what the procedure can and cannot accomplish helps ensure you’ll be satisfied with your outcome.

Who May Not Be the Right Candidate for a Tummy Tuck

Planning Future Pregnancies

If you’re considering more children, most board-certified plastic surgeons recommend waiting until after your final pregnancy before pursuing abdominoplasty. Pregnancy after a tummy tuck can separate the repaired muscles and stretch the abdominal skin, undoing the surgical improvements. This doesn’t mean younger patients who have had children can’t benefit; it simply means timing matters. Discussing your family planning goals openly during your consultation helps your surgeon guide you toward the right approach and timing.

Significant Weight Loss Goals Remaining

If you still plan to lose a significant amount of weight, surgery before reaching your target weight is generally not recommended. Additional weight loss after abdominoplasty can result in new loose skin and may diminish the improvements from the procedure. The ideal candidate has completed their weight loss journey and has maintained a stable weight for several months. This stability signals that your body is ready to achieve results that will hold long-term.

Certain Health Conditions or Lifestyle Factors

Smoking significantly increases the risk of complications during and after surgery and affects the body’s ability to heal. Your plastic surgeon will typically ask patients to stop smoking well in advance of the procedure. Certain health conditions may also affect candidacy or require medical clearance. Your surgeon will review your full health history to determine whether surgery is appropriate and safe for you. Full Tummy Tuck vs. Mini Tummy Tuck: Understanding Your Options

Not every tummy tuck candidate needs the same procedure. A full tummy tuck addresses the entire abdominal area, from the lower abdomen to above the belly button, and is appropriate for patients with more significant excess skin, muscle separation, or skin laxity across a larger area. The incision is placed low along the bikini line, and the belly button is repositioned as part of the procedure.

A mini tummy tuck is a more limited procedure designed for patients with concerns primarily in the lower abdomen below the belly button. The incision is shorter, and the belly button position is typically not altered. It’s a good option for patients who are close to being an excellent candidate for a full procedure but have more contained concerns. Your board-certified plastic surgeon will help you understand which approach aligns with your anatomy and goals.

How long should I maintain a stable weight before pursuing a tummy tuck?

Most plastic surgeons recommend maintaining a stable weight for at least six months to a year before undergoing abdominoplasty. This helps confirm that your weight loss goals are met and that your weight is unlikely to fluctuate significantly after surgery, which could affect your results.

Can a tummy tuck help with stretch marks?

Abdominoplasty may reduce the appearance of stretch marks located on the skin that is removed during the procedure, particularly in the lower abdomen below the belly button. Stretch marks above the belly button are generally not affected. Your surgeon can give you a realistic sense of what to expect based on your specific skin and the location of your stretch marks.

What does the recovery process typically involve?

Recovery from tummy tuck surgery typically involves several weeks of reduced activity. Most patients are advised to avoid strenuous activities for four to six weeks while the body heals. Temporary swelling, bruising, and discomfort are common in the early weeks. Individual recovery varies, and your surgical team will provide detailed post-operative guidance to support your healing.

How is tummy tuck cost determined, and does insurance cover it?

The cost of abdominoplasty depends on several factors, including the extent of the procedure, whether additional treatments such as liposuction are combined, and individual patient needs. Because it is typically considered an elective cosmetic surgery procedure, insurance coverage is generally not available, though exceptions may exist in cases involving functional muscle repair. Traditional Hair Removal: The Never-Ending Story

Let’s face it – traditional hair removal methods have their drawbacks:

  • Shaving: Quick and easy, but the results are short-lived, and razor burn is a common complaint.
  • Waxing: Longer-lasting than shaving, but the pain factor can be a significant deterrent.
  • Plucking: Best for small areas, but tedious and time-consuming.
  • Hair Removal Creams: Can cause skin irritation and have a strong odor.

These methods only remove hair at the surface level, meaning the hair follicle remains intact, and hair growth continues. This leads to the endless repetition of the same hair removal routine.

Laser Hair Removal: A Modern Solution

Laser hair removal offers a more permanent solution by targeting the hair follicle itself. Here’s how it works:

  1. A concentrated beam of light is directed at the hair follicle.
  2. The pigment in the hair follicle absorbs the light, which converts to heat.
  3. The heat damages the hair follicle, inhibiting future hair growth.

Xeomin

Xeomin is another neuromodulator that works similarly to Botox but with a unique formulation. Its advantages include:

  • Purer form of botulinum toxin
  • Potentially lower risk of antibody formation
  • Effective for moderate to severe frown lines

Factors to Consider When Choosing an Injectable

Treatment Area

The specific area you want to treat plays a significant role in determining the best injectable. For instance, neuromodulators like Botox, Dysport, Daxxify, and Xeomin are ideal for dynamic wrinkles, while fillers are better suited for volume loss and static wrinkles.

Desired Duration of Results

Consider how long you want the results to last. Botox, Dysport, and Xeomin typically lasts 3-4 months, Daxxify can last up to 6 months (most patients experience double the duration from their typical toxin), and dermal fillers can last anywhere from 6 months to 12 months, depending on the product and treatment area.

Your Skin Type and Condition

Your skin’s characteristics can influence the choice of injectable. For example, if you have very thin skin, a softer filler might be more appropriate to avoid an unnatural appearance.

What is Abdominoplasty? 

Abdominoplasty is a surgical procedure designed to reshape and firm the abdomen by removing excess skin and fat while tightening the abdominal muscles. First, the surgeon makes an incision along the bikini line (hip to hip, just above the pubic area). Next, excess fat and skin are removed, and the abdominal muscles may be tightened using sutures to create a firmer abdominal wall. Finally, the remaining skin is re-draped over the newly tightened contours for a smoother appearance. The procedure may also include liposuction to remove stubborn fat and further refine the abdominal area.

Who is a Good Candidate for Abdominoplasty?

Ideal candidates for abdominoplasty are healthy adults who are non-smokers with no underlying medical conditions. Women considering an abdominoplasty should not be planning for additional pregnancies, since the results would be affected. It is also important for patients to have realistic expectations about their results. Benefits of Abdominoplasty

Abdominoplasty offers numerous benefits beyond cosmetic enhancement. For many patients, this procedure can:

Increase Mobility

Patients with a significant amount of excess skin that hangs below the groin may find exercise and daily activities more difficult. By removing excess skin and fat, abdominoplasty not only flattens the stomach to create a more toned appearance, but also helps patients take the next step toward a healthier lifestyle and better quality of life.

Enhance Self-Confidence

Patients often experience a boost in self-esteem and body image following a tummy tuck, which allows them to feel more comfortable in clothing and during social interactions. This confidence boost can have a tremendous impact on mental health and overall wellness.

Correct Abdominal Weakness

Pregnancy or significant weight loss can lead to weakened abdominal muscles, which can negatively impact posture and cause bladder incontinence. Abdominoplasty addresses these issues by tightening the muscles to improve core strength and stability.

Reduce Skin Irritation

Sagging skin can cause chaffing when it rubs up against the thighs and groin areas. By removing an “apron” of skin from the lower stomach, patients can find relief from this painful friction.

Results Are Immediate

While some improvements are visible immediately after an abdominoplasty, swelling will impact the results for several months. Although most of the swelling will reduce after two weeks, it can persist for six months or more. You will gradually see improvements in the tone and texture of your abdominal skin as the incisions heal and swelling goes down.
